Album review: PYRAMAZE – Epitaph
AFM Records [Release date 13.11.20] “Epitaph” is the sixth album in sixteen years from Danish metallers, Pyramaze. This is a band who rebuilt their line up in 2015, after significant loss of key members in 2011. That shakeup reflected an … Continue reading →
